How Many Seconds Will A 500 M Long Train Take To Cross A Man Walking With A Speed Of 3 Km/hr In The Direction Of The Moving Train If The Speed Of The Train Is 63 Km/hr? |
|
Answer» Speed of train RELATIVE to man = 63 - 3 = 60 km/hr. = 60 * 5/18 = 50/3 m/sec. Time TAKEN to PASS the man = 500 * 3/50 = 30 sec. Speed of train relative to man = 63 - 3 = 60 km/hr. = 60 * 5/18 = 50/3 m/sec. Time taken to pass the man = 500 * 3/50 = 30 sec. |

A Train Moves Fast A Telegraph Post And A Bridge 264 M Long In 8 Sec And 20 Sec Respectively. What Is The Speed Of The Train? |
|
Answer» Let the LENGTH of the train be x m and its speed be y m/sec. Then, x/y = 8 => x = 8Y (x + 264)/20 = y y = 22 Speed = 22 m/sec = 22 * 18/5 = 79.2 km/hr. A Train Speeds Past A Pole In 15 Sec And A Platform 100 M Long In 25 Sec, Its Length Is? |
|
Answer» Let the LENGTH of the train be X m and its speed be y m/sec. (x + 100)/25 = x/15 => x = 150 m. Let the length of the train be x m and its speed be y m/sec. Then, x/y = 15 => y = x/15 (x + 100)/25 = x/15 => x = 150 m. |

A 300 M Long Train Crosses A Platform In 39 Sec While It Crosses A Signal Pole In 18 Sec. What Is The Length Of The Platform? |
|
Answer» Speed = 300/18 = 50/3 m/sec. Let the length of the platform be x METERS. Then, (x + 300)/39 = 50/3 Speed = 300/18 = 50/3 m/sec. Let the length of the platform be x meters. Then, (x + 300)/39 = 50/3 3x + 900 = 1950 => x = 350 m. |

A Train Passes A Station Platform In 36 Sec And A Man Standing On The Platform In 20 Sec. If The Speed Of The Train Is 54 Km/hr. What Is The Length Of The Platform? |
|
Answer» Speed = 54 * 5/18 = 15 m/sec. Length of the TRAIN = 15 * 20 = 300 m. Let the length of the PLATFORM be x m . Then, (x + 300)/36 = 15 => x = 240 m. Speed = 54 * 5/18 = 15 m/sec. Length of the train = 15 * 20 = 300 m. Let the length of the platform be x m . Then, (x + 300)/36 = 15 => x = 240 m. |
